Digital Duty of Care Is a Necessary but Partial Layer

Digital duty of care belongs to the present regulatory world.

It asks whether platforms, online services, and technology companies should carry stronger responsibility for reducing harm, giving users more control, protecting vulnerable groups, and limiting damaging design patterns.

This is important.

People should not be abandoned inside systems that shape attention, behaviour, emotion, social comparison, exposure, consumption, and belief formation without meaningful protection.

A person should not have to fight an invisible recommendation system alone.

A child should not have to become strong enough to resist every engineered feed.

A user should not be treated as fully responsible for harms created by platforms that know more about the system than the user can possibly see.

So digital duty of care can be valuable.

But it remains a partial layer.

It may reduce harm inside existing systems.

It may require companies to provide opt-outs, risk assessments, reporting, moderation, warnings, safer defaults, or stronger accountability mechanisms.

But it does not automatically answer a deeper question:

What kind of intelligence is shaping the system in the first place?

If the architecture remains capability-first, pattern-first, engagement-first, prediction-first, or authority-first, then care can become a patch applied after the system has already shaped the human.

That is not enough for the future.

Care After Harm Is Not the Same as Structural Care Before Deployment

A system can be harmful first and caring later.

It can shape users first and offer controls later.

It can create dependency first and add wellbeing language later.

It can optimize attention first and offer safety tools later.

It can personalize reality first and offer transparency later.

It can release capability first and add structure after harm becomes visible.

This is not structural care.

This is corrective care.

Corrective care may still be necessary, but it is not the same as building intelligence responsibly from the beginning.

Third Organism asks for the earlier layer.

Before a system acts at scale, what structure protects human reasoning?

Before a system personalizes a feed, what structure protects agency?

Before a system recommends life choices, what structure protects authorship?

Before a system becomes emotionally supportive, what structure prevents dependency?

Before a system claims care, what structure prevents care from becoming behavioural steering?

Before capability becomes authority, what structure holds the human gate?

Digital duty of care may ask how to reduce harm once systems are already deployed.

Third Organism Infrastructure of Advanced Future Intelligence and Care asks what must be structurally developed before future systems are trusted to define, deliver, or automate care.

Algorithmic Choice Is Not Source-Clarity Architecture

One visible area of digital care is algorithmic choice.

Users may be given more ability to turn off recommendation feeds, choose chronological feeds, limit algorithmic shaping, or receive more control over what platforms show them.

That can be useful.

But an algorithm opt-out is not the same as source-clarity architecture.

Opting out changes exposure.

Source clarity changes interpretation.

A user may turn off a recommendation system and still not understand how previous exposure shaped their assumptions.

A platform may offer feed choice while still leaving origin, source history, classification, identity markers, and present-state interpretation unclear.

A person may receive control over one algorithmic pathway while remaining inside many other automated interpretations.

Third Organism’s source-related work does not propose gaming, bypassing, or manipulating algorithmic systems.

It asks a structural question:

Can automated interpretation preserve origin without allowing outdated origin markers to become a cage for the present state?

That is not an algorithm trick.

It is a continuity question.

Source should not be erased.

But source should not imprison the present.
